#68f892 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68f892 is composed of 40.8% red, 97.3%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.1%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 137.5 degrees, a saturation of 91.1% and a lightness of 69%. #68f892 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ffff with #00f125.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#68f892 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#68f892 has RGB values of R:104, G:248,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 6879378.
